Exploring Career Options and Professional Growth
Are you looking to take the next step in your career but feel overwhelmed by the multitude of options available? Whether you are a recent graduate entering the workforce or a seasoned professional looking for a change, navigating the world of career opportunities can be challenging. This guide aims to help you explore various career options and provide insights into fostering professional growth.
1. Self-Assessment
Before diving into the vast sea of career choices, start by conducting a self-assessment. Reflect on your interests, skills, values, and goals. Understanding yourself better will guide you towards careers that align with your strengths and passions.
2. Research Different Industries
Explore different industries to gain insights into their demands, growth prospects, and work culture. Consider speaking to professionals in those fields, attending industry events, and researching online resources to get a comprehensive view.
3. Skill Development
Continuous learning and skill development are crucial for professional growth. Identify areas where you can improve or acquire new skills relevant to your desired career path. This may involve taking courses, certifications, or attending workshops.
4. Networking
Building a strong professional network can open doors to various career opportunities. Attend industry meetups, conferences, and connect with professionals on platforms like LinkedIn. Networking not only helps in job hunting but also provides valuable insights and mentorship.
5. Mentorship
Having a mentor can significantly impact your career growth. A mentor can offer guidance, share experiences, and help you navigate challenges in your professional journey. Seek out mentors within your industry or organization who can provide valuable advice.
6. Setting Goals
Define short-term and long-term career goals to give your professional growth a clear direction. Setting S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) goals will help you stay focused and motivated throughout your career journey.
7. Embrace Change
Be open to change and embrace new opportunities that come your way. The modern job market is dynamic, and being adaptable to change is essential for continuous professional growth. Stay agile and be willing to step out of your comfort zone.
